Two possible routes for a power line are under study. Data on the routes are as follows:
Around the Lake Under the Lake
Length 15 km 5km
First cost $5000/km $25,000/km
Maintenance $200/km/yr $400/km/yr
Useful life, in years 15 15
Salvage value $3000/km $5000/km
Yearly power loss $500/km $500/km
Annual property taxes 2% of first cost 2% of first cost
If 7% interest is used, should the power line be routed around the lake or under the lake?
